What is StaySafeOnline?

StaySafeOnline.org is a website run by the National Cyber Security Alliance. Their goal is to create an empowered digital society. The site offers advice for all types of internet users including home, classroom (this includes K-12 as well as higher education resources), and business cyber security. 1

The National Cyber Security Alliance (NCSA) mission's statement is: "to educate and therefore empower a digital society to use the Internet safely and securely at home, work, and school, protecting the technology individuals’ use, the networks they connect to, and our shared digital assets." 2

Classroom Resources

NCSA focuses their classroom resources on three areas: cybersecurity, cybersafety, and cyberethics.They offer teaching materials, studies conducted on education, and lessons for students. One of their latest teaching resources features free cyberbullying prevention lessons that were created in partnership with CyberSmart!. 3

NCSA also runs C-SAVE, a Cyber Security Awareness Volunteer Education Program. Volunteers do not need to officially register or sign up to join C-SAVE. The resources and support materials for volunteers are available online.4

National Cybersecurity Awareness Month

One of the National Cyber Security Alliance (NSCA)'s programs is National Cybersecurity Awareness month. NCSA has been doing this for seven years to publicize security messages and information. 5
